By the numbers, the Pushmataha County ZIPs on file run a 27.2% vacancy rate, a median age of 46.3, household income averaging about $49,779, below the national median, median home values around $134,273 (below the national figure), poverty running near 19.7%, an owner-occupied share of 77%. Income, equity and tenure like these shape the kind of distress to expect and the buyer pool on exit.
